Only colon: Colonoscopy is meant to examine the entire large intestine all the way to the end of small bowel and beginning of large bowel(cecum). Small intestine is not examined with this procedure.

Yes: A complete colonoscopy reaches the most distal part of the small bowel. When the colonoscopy is being done to evaluate for small bowel conditions, like crohn's disease, the operator will go into the small bowel and take biopsies.
